MLBB × Bleach Leaks — Ichigo, Byakuya, Toshiro & Kenpachi Skins Incoming

By GameMarket Team 30 May 2026, 01:31
Mobile Legends: Bang Bang MLBB × Bleach Leaks — Ichigo, Byakuya, Toshiro & K news image

The Mobile Legends x Bleach collaboration is officially confirmed in the game's files — and based on the leaks dropping across the community, this could be the biggest anime crossover in MLBB's history. Here's everything we know so far about the rumored July 2026 launch, the leaked skin lineup, and why this collab broke the internet.

⚔️ MLBB x Bleach — What's Confirmed

The MLBB x Bleach collaboration was first uncovered through datamines of the Mobile Legends game files in early 2026 — the kind of finding that's reliable enough that the collab itself is considered confirmed, even if Moonton hasn't issued an official announcement yet. The crossover ties specifically to Bleach: Thousand-Year Blood War (TYBW), the current arc of the Bleach anime adaptation. That's a deliberate timing choice — Moonton has historically aligned anime collabs with active broadcasting seasons to maximize community engagement, and the new TYBW season is scheduled for July 2026.

The community-wide expectation: the MLBB x Bleach event launches in July 2026, lining up with the TYBW broadcast window. Earlier rumors pointed to May-June, but updated talks suggest Moonton is intentionally syncing with the anime release rather than rushing to drop early. If the pattern holds, expect the official announcement teaser to drop a few weeks before the launch window — meaning late June 2026 is the realistic earliest date for confirmed details.

🗡️ The Leaked Skin Lineup

Four hero-character pairings have been consistently confirmed across multiple datamine sources and community leakers:

  • Alucard × Ichigo Kurosaki — The headline pairing. Alucard's heavy two-handed sword combat style matches Ichigo's Zangetsu perfectly, making this one of the most thematically appropriate skin pairings Moonton has ever announced. Expect Bankai-themed visual effects and the iconic black-and-red color palette during ultimate animations.
  • Ling × Byakuya Kuchiki — Assassin-on-assassin. Byakuya's Senbonzakura petal-scattering technique aligns naturally with Ling's wall-walking mobility kit. The skin is expected to incorporate Senbonzakura's signature pink petal effects into Ling's existing skill animations.
  • Harith × Toshiro Hitsugaya — Mage pairing tied to Toshiro's Hyorinmaru, the strongest ice-based Zanpakuto in Bleach. Harith's energy-orb playstyle gets reskinned with ice effects, fitting Toshiro's frost-themed combat identity.
  • Argus × Kenpachi Zaraki — Fighter pairing. Kenpachi is Bleach's most physically aggressive fighter, and Argus's wing-dash combat style matches that raw-power identity. This pairing is expected to be visually intense with blood-red and gold combat effects.

Additional leaks have suggested two more pairings that aren't yet as widely confirmed:

  • Floryn × Orihime Inoue — Support pairing tied to Orihime's healing abilities. Highly anticipated by the community given Floryn's popularity as a support hero.
  • Benedetta × Rukia Kuchiki — Another assassin pairing matching Rukia's swift Soul Reaper combat style.

The exact final lineup at launch may differ from these leaks — Moonton has been known to add or remove skins between datamine appearance and actual release. Treat the four headlining skins as the most reliable predictions and the additional two as strong possibilities.

✨ What Makes This Collab Different

MLBB collabs typically include skin reskins with new animations and voice lines — but the Bleach crossover appears to be going significantly bigger based on what dataminers have found. Expected features:

  • Signature ability replications — Each hero's skills will be visually rebuilt to replicate the iconic abilities of their Bleach counterpart. Ichigo's Getsuga Tensho, Byakuya's Senbonzakura release, Toshiro's Hyorinmaru — these aren't just color swaps; they're new visual identities
  • Shinigami aura and spiritual pressure effects — Bankai activations, Zanpakuto release sequences, and signature spiritual energy auras tied to each character
  • Custom voice lines — Expected to feature dedicated Bleach-themed voiceovers, potentially with original Japanese cast if the licensing supports it
  • Event quests tied to Bleach storylines — Limited-time event missions referencing TYBW story beats, with exclusive rewards tied to completion

If even half of these features make it into the final release, MLBB x Bleach will be operating at a higher production level than most previous anime collabs in the game.

💎 How to Prepare

If you're planning to pull every confirmed Bleach skin at launch, start saving diamonds now. Collab skins in MLBB are typically priced at the Epic tier or above, with Limited or Special variants priced significantly higher. Five confirmed skins at standard Collab Epic pricing (around 749 Diamonds each) would total roughly 3,750 Diamonds — a meaningful save target over the next six to eight weeks.

Things to do between now and the rumored July launch:

  • Hoard Promo Diamonds (Yellow Diamonds) — These only drop twice a year through 515 Anniversary (which just concluded in May) and the 11.11 Mega Sale. If you saved Promo Diamonds from 515, hold them for the Bleach collab — Epic and Limited skins can be purchased for as little as 1 real Diamond using Promo Diamonds during the right events.
  • Complete every Daily and Weekly — Diamond fragments accumulate over six weeks of consistent play.
  • Don't impulse-pull on current banners — If you're saving for Bleach, skip the May/June banner cycles unless something genuinely essential to your account drops.
  • Follow MLBB's official Twitter/X (@MobileLegendsOL) — Official announcement timing depends on Moonton's discretion. Expect first official teasers in late June at the earliest.

📅 What to Expect Next

The next major MLBB content milestones leading up to the rumored July Bleach launch:

  • Late May - June 2026 — Continued 2026 ALLSTAR event content, Tidal Fishing event running through June 28
  • June 2026 — Expected new hero release and likely the start of Bleach collab marketing teasers
  • July 2026 — Rumored Bleach collab launch window aligned with TYBW broadcast
  • August 2026 — Post-collab content cycle, potential continuation of Bleach event content if the launch performs well

Until Moonton issues the official announcement, treat every leak — including this article — as informed speculation based on datamine findings and community sources. The collab itself is functionally confirmed, but specific dates, prices, and additional content remain subject to change.
